Douglas County
Douglas County has roughly average household income, with a median household income of $61,793. Population has fallen 18% since 2000, a loss of 623 residents. 18%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 33%. Median home value has more than doubled since 2000, reaching $84,100. With a median age of 46.6, the population is older than the US median of 38.8.

How many people live in Douglas County, South Dakota?
Douglas County, South Dakota has about 2,835 residents according to the 2020 American Community Survey.
What is the median household income in Douglas County, South Dakota?
The typical household in Douglas County, South Dakota earns about $61,793 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is Douglas County, South Dakota expensive?
In Douglas County, South Dakota, the median home is worth about $84,100, and the typical rent is about $603 a month.
How educated are people in Douglas County, South Dakota?
About 18.2% of adults age 25 and over in Douglas County, South Dakota h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in Douglas County, South Dakota?
About 8.0% of people in Douglas County, South Dakota live below the federal poverty line.
